Analysis of Konfig

Overall verdict

  • Konfig is a solid developer-focused tool for generating high-quality SDKs and API documentation, making it a good choice for teams looking to streamline API integration and improve developer experience.

Why this product is good

  • Automatically generates SDKs in multiple programming languages from OpenAPI specifications
  • Produces clean, interactive API documentation that improves developer onboarding
  • Reduces the manual effort and maintenance burden of hand-writing client libraries
  • Helps API providers deliver a more professional and consistent developer experience
  • Supports testing and validation to ensure generated SDKs work reliably

Recommended for

  • API providers and platform companies wanting polished, ready-to-use SDKs
  • Developer relations and documentation teams aiming to improve onboarding
  • Startups and businesses looking to accelerate API integration for their customers
  • Engineering teams that want to avoid maintaining SDKs across multiple languages manually
